PSG/Botafogo – Paiva Does Not Chew His Words on a Paris that Would Be "Preferenced"

Summary by parisfans.fr
This Friday at 3am (dissemination on DAZN) Paris Saint-Germain (1st) confronts Botafogo (2nd) at Rose Bowl Stadium as part of the 2nd day of the World Cup of Clubs. At press conference, Renato Paiva, coach of the Brazilian club, spoke about this meeting with the possible "preference" status of the PSG. Paiva "I think the football cemetery is full of favorites." "I think the football cemetery is full of favorites. It's a game, there are chances, …

Before facing the PSG on the night from Thursday to Friday, the Portuguese coach of Botafogo Renato Paiva showed ambition and refused to run as a victim against the defending European Champion.
